> About the issue I reported (which still persists on 2.2.4), I get this error when a filename contains double quotes, commas or semicolons, such as foo"bar.pd or "foobar".pd or foo,bar.pd or foo;bar.pd (all of which are valid names under Linux and can be opened by Pd-l2ork). Also, if I double click on the files on Nemo, they open without any problems -- the issue is only present when I use File > Open and select the files from within Purr-Data.

> And by the way, another small issue I had is that after removing Pd-l2Ork and installing Purr-Data, the update manager of my Linux distribution kept bothering me that a more recent version is available through the dr-graef's Pd-l2Ork PPA (which I previously had enabled). The version available for Pd-l2Ork is 20170108, so could this be caused because both flavours have the same package name pd-l2ork but 20170108 > 2.2.4 ? Anyway, I obviously removed that PPA from my list and the problem is gone, I just wanted to let you know about it in case some Linux distribution would have both Pd-l2Ork version 1.0 and version 2.0 (Purr-Data) available in the future, which would then give priority to the former.
